**Break-glass access — Wrenfield component library**

For the weekly eng sync: if a broken release of the Wrenfield shared library blocks downstream teams and the normal release manager is unreachable, break-glass publish rights may be invoked. This bypasses the compatibility gate, so use only for sev-1 incidents. Versioning rules still apply: bump the patch number, never retag an existing version, and record the override in the Saltmere incident log. To activate break-glass mode on the registry, enter the recovery passphrase below.

strongbox words: druiel-frador-brieth-druys-fenys-zorwyn-zorael

**Off-site run — ledger archive haul**

Grab the six boxes of old paper ledgers from the back cage and get them strapped on the trolley before the van from Dapplewood Storage shows up. Each box should have a green archive sticker — if one's missing, flag it, don't ship it. Keep the manifest with the boxes, not in the cab. At hand-over, the courier needs to give the pass phrase first.

drop instructions, hahip-badug: the quenox ralath courier leaves the kaseth fraiel rusiel tameth belys istdor ralion giliel ledger at gate 7830 under passcode 165413

## Build Provenance: LargeDiff Viewer

Every release of the LargeDiff viewer is built in the Fenwright isolated pipeline, with dependencies resolved from the frozen internal mirror only. The provenance attestation covers the compiler version, the lockfile hash, and the chunked-rendering module, which handles untrusted file content and therefore receives extra scrutiny. Reviewers should confirm the attestation chain before approving distribution. The canonical token identifying the attested build appears below.

pipeline stamp: htk31_3c6b63a1fd55b8745625d3b6ce9c5fc